从数据到决策:Kronos如何重构金融市场分析范式
传统金融分析正面临前所未有的挑战:85%的技术指标存在滞后性,人工特征工程耗时占整个分析流程的60%以上,单资产分析模式无法捕捉跨市场联动信号。Kronos作为专为金融市场设计的开源基础模型,通过创新的「市场语言解析引擎」将复杂K线数据转化为结构化序列,为投资者提供从数据输入到决策输出的全流程解决方案,实现分钟级市场扫描与精准价格预测,显著提升投资决策效率与收益表现。
金融分析的三大核心痛点:传统方法为何失效?
金融市场的复杂性与波动性使得传统分析方法日益捉襟见肘。首先,人工特征工程瓶颈导致分析师80%时间耗费在数据预处理而非策略设计上,且过度依赖经验导致特征覆盖度不足。其次,线性分析局限使传统模型难以捕捉价格与成交量之间的非线性关系,在极端市场条件下预测准确率骤降50%以上。最后,多资产分析困境使得跨市场信号整合效率低下,机构投资者平均需要3天才能完成全市场资产的风险评估。这些痛点共同构成了传统金融分析的能力边界,亟需新一代技术方案打破困局。
Kronos解决方案:如何让AI真正理解市场语言?
Kronos通过创新性的两阶段架构,让机器首次真正「读懂」金融市场的复杂语言。其核心在于将K线数据视为一种特殊的「市场语言」,通过市场语言解析引擎进行分词处理,再由时序决策Transformer生成预测序列,整个过程类比人类阅读财经报告并做出判断的认知流程。
市场语言解析引擎:从K线到语义令牌的转换
想象将K线图比作一篇财经文章,每个K线就是一个词语,而价格波动模式则构成完整语句。Kronos的解析引擎通过以下步骤完成这一转换:
- 形态特征提取:识别K线的实体大小、影线长度等12种基础形态特征
- 上下文编码:将连续K线序列转化为包含时间关系的语义令牌
- 多尺度融合:同时处理分钟级与日级数据,构建多维度市场语义表示
这一过程类似于语言模型中的分词技术,但针对金融数据特点进行了专门优化,使AI能够理解「锤头线」「吞没形态」等专业金融概念的市场含义。
时序决策Transformer:基于上下文的预测推理
如果说解析引擎是「读懂」市场,那么时序决策Transformer就是「理解」并「预测」市场趋势。它通过因果注意力机制,像分析师回顾历史走势那样,重点关注关键价格转折点,并结合成交量等辅助信息,生成未来多步预测。与传统模型相比,这一架构具有三大优势:
- 长序列建模:支持2048根K线的上下文窗口,相当于普通模型的8倍
- 动态注意力:自动识别影响未来走势的关键历史时刻
- 不确定性量化:提供预测结果的置信区间,而非单一数值
技术适用边界说明
Kronos虽强大但非万能工具,在以下场景中表现受限:
- 极端市场条件(如流动性枯竭的闪崩事件)
- 缺乏历史数据的新上市资产
- 受突发政策影响的非市场因素驱动行情
业务价值验证:三大核心场景的实战效果
场景一:风险控制——提前捕捉异常波动信号
业务目标:降低组合最大回撤,控制尾部风险 实施路径: 📊 数据准备:收集目标资产3个月5分钟K线数据(OHLCV完整信息) 🔧 配置步骤:调整预测长度为10个周期,风险阈值设为3% 📈 执行分析:设置每小时自动运行预测,当波动预警触发时执行减仓操作
某量化基金应用此方案后,在2024年11月市场调整中成功将组合最大回撤从12%控制在6.5%,风险降低45.8%。Kronos通过提前15分钟发出异常波动预警,为风控决策争取了宝贵时间窗口。
场景二:机会捕捉——日内交易转折点识别
业务目标:把握日内短期趋势,提升交易胜率 实施路径:
# 应用场景:5分钟级别日内交易信号生成
# 核心功能:识别价格转折点并输出买卖信号
# 扩展建议:结合成交量阈值过滤噪音信号
from model.kronos import KronosPredictor
# 初始化预测器(使用专为日内交易优化的mini模型)
predictor = KronosPredictor(model_name="kronos-mini", context_length=1024)
# 加载5分钟K线数据(包含完整OHLCV信息)
df = pd.read_csv("examples/data/XSHG_5min_600977.csv")
# 生成未来10根K线的预测及转折点概率
predictions, turning_points = predictor.predict_with_turning_points(
df, prediction_length=10, confidence_threshold=0.75
)
# 输出交易信号
for point in turning_points:
print(f"时间: {point['time']}, 类型: {point['type']}, 置信度: {point['confidence']:.2f}")
某日内交易团队应用该策略后,交易胜率从48%提升至57%,盈亏比从1.2:1优化为1.8:1,显著改善了交易绩效。
场景三:策略优化——多资产组合动态调整
业务目标:提升组合风险调整后收益,超越基准指数 实施路径: 📊 数据准备:收集A股、港股、美股共50只核心资产的日度数据 🔧 配置步骤:设置每周日晚执行全市场扫描,生成资产评分 📈 执行分析:根据预测收益排序,调整组合权重并回测绩效
回测结果显示,基于Kronos预测构建的多资产组合在2024年7月至2025年5月期间,累计超额收益达12.3%,夏普比率1.8,显著优于CSI300指数的0.9。
未来演进路线:Kronos的技术迭代与生态扩展
Kronos团队计划通过三个阶段的迭代,持续提升模型能力并拓展应用边界:
V1.5版本(2026年Q2):跨市场知识迁移
- 新增加密货币、商品市场的预训练模型
- 优化多语言市场数据处理能力
- 开发轻量化移动端SDK,支持实时预测
V2.0版本(2026年Q4):多模态分析融合
- 整合新闻、研报等文本信息
- 加入宏观经济指标关联分析
- 实现端到端策略生成功能
V3.0版本(2027年Q2):自适应学习框架
- 引入在线学习机制,实时适应市场变化
- 开发个性化模型微调平台
- 构建开放API生态,支持第三方策略接入
快速上手:从安装到预测的5分钟任务流
散户投资者入门指南
📋 环境准备(3分钟)
# 克隆项目仓库
git clone https://gitcode.com/GitHub_Trending/kronos14/Kronos
cd Kronos
# 安装依赖包(建议使用Python 3.8+虚拟环境)
pip install -r requirements.txt
# 启动Web可视化界面
cd webui && python app.py
🌐 界面操作(2分钟)
- 访问 http://localhost:7070 进入Web界面
- 点击「数据导入」上传CSV格式K线文件
- 在「预测设置」中选择时间周期(5分钟/15分钟/日K)
- 点击「开始预测」,系统自动生成走势预测与可视化结果
专业用户高级应用
对于量化团队和机构用户,可直接使用Python API进行定制化开发:
# 应用场景:自定义资产的微调与预测
# 核心功能:基于历史数据微调模型,提升特定资产预测精度
# 扩展建议:结合自定义止损规则构建完整交易策略
from finetune_csv.train_sequential import FineTuner
# 配置微调参数
config_path = "finetune_csv/configs/config_ali09988_candle-5min.yaml"
# 初始化微调器
tuner = FineTuner(config_path)
# 执行微调(约需1-2小时,建议使用GPU加速)
tuner.train()
# 保存模型并进行预测
tuned_model = tuner.get_trained_model()
predictions = tuned_model.predict("finetune_csv/data/HK_ali_09988_kline_5min_all.csv")
# 可视化预测结果
tuned_model.visualize(predictions, save_path="hk_ali_prediction.png")
进阶学习方向
- 模型原理深入:阅读
model/kronos.py了解核心架构,参与社区的模型改进讨论 - 策略开发实践:参考
examples/目录下的代码示例,构建个性化交易策略 - 数据工程优化:研究
finetune/utils/training_utils.py中的数据预处理方法,提升输入质量
Kronos正通过将复杂的金融市场语言转化为AI可理解的序列模式,重新定义金融分析的范式。无论你是希望提升个人投资效率的散户,还是寻求优化量化策略的机构团队,Kronos都能提供从数据到决策的全流程支持,让AI技术真正赋能金融决策。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ust069-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
Kimi-K2.6Kimi K2.6 是一款开源的原生多模态智能体模型,在长程编码、编码驱动设计、主动自主执行以及群体任务编排等实用能力方面实现了显著提升。Python00
Hy3-previewHy3 preview 是由腾讯混元团队研发的2950亿参数混合专家(Mixture-of-Experts, MoE)模型,包含210亿激活参数和38亿MTP层参数。Hy3 preview是在我们重构的基础设施上训练的首款模型,也是目前发布的性能最强的模型。该模型在复杂推理、指令遵循、上下文学习、代码生成及智能体任务等方面均实现了显著提升。Python00



